1.一种基于语音控制的游戏化语言学习方法,其特征在于,包括以下步骤:a.收集待学习语言的文字样本,每个文字样本与预设的游戏操作指令相对应;
b.接收本地或远程的语音信号,并对所述语音信号进行语音识别,将所述语音信号转换为文字信号;
c.将所述文字信号与文字样本进行匹配处理,并调用匹配后的文字样本所对应的游戏操作指令;
d.根据所述游戏操作指令控制游戏操作;
e.根据游戏结果进行评估学习效果。
2.根据权利要求1所述的一种基于语音控制的游戏化语言学习方法,其特征在于:所述的步骤a中,所述文字样本为单词或短语或句子,并在每个游戏中设置所述文字样本所对应的游戏操作指令的重复次数。
3.根据权利要求1所述的一种基于语音控制的游戏化语言学习方法,其特征在于:所述的步骤c中,将所述文字信号与文字样本进行匹配处理时,若所述文字信号未匹配到对应的文字样本,则不发出游戏操作指令;若所述文字信号匹配到的文字样本与当前游戏进度不符合,则仍调用该不符合的文字样本所对应的游戏操作指令。
4.根据权利要求3所述的一种基于语音控制的游戏化语言学习方法,其特征在于:所述的步骤e中,评估学习效果包括词汇量评估和词汇运用评估;
若所述文字信号未匹配到对应的文字样本,则不加入词汇量统计和词汇运用准确性统计;
若所述文字信号匹配到的文字样本与当前游戏进度不符合,则仅加入词汇量统计,但不加入词汇运用准确性统计;
若所述文字信号匹配的文字样本与当前游戏进度相符合,则同时加入词汇量统计和词汇运用准确性统计。
5.根据权利要求1所述的一种基于语音控制的游戏化语言学习方法,其特征在于:所述的步骤e中,进一步根据学习效果的评估结果进行判断是否进入更高级的学习阶段;所述学习阶段包括两个以上,每个学习阶段具有不同的词汇量和学习难度。
6.根据权利要求5所述的一种基于语音控制的游戏化语言学习方法,其特征在于:每个学习阶段包括预习模式和游戏测试模式;所述预习模式用于展示该学习阶段所涉及的文字样本,所述游戏测试模式用于在各个游戏进度中嵌入所述文字样本所对应的游戏操作指令。
7.根据权利要求6所述的一种基于语音控制的游戏化语言学习方法,其特征在于:所述游戏测试模式中,进一步在游戏界面上对应弹出当前游戏进度的游戏操作指令所对应的文字样本的提示。
8.根据权利要求1所述的一种基于语音控制的游戏化语言学习方法,其特征在于:所述的步骤b中,所述的本地或远程的语音信号,包括用户直接发出所述语音信号,或者用户根据游戏中的语音问题或文字问题进行回答而发出的语音信号。
9.一种基于语音控制的游戏化语言学习系统,其特征在于,包括:
游戏设置模块,用于收集待学习语言的文字样本,每个文字样本与预设的游戏操作指令相对应;
语音识别模块,用于接收本地或远程的语音信号,并对所述语音信号进行语音识别,将所述语音信号转换为文字信号;
指令匹配模块,用于将所述文字信号与文字样本进行匹配处理,并调用匹配后的文字样本所对应的游戏操作指令;
指令控制模块,用于根据所述游戏操作指令控制游戏操作;
结果评估模块,用于根据游戏结果进行评估学习效果。
10.根据权利要求9所述的一种基于语音控制的游戏化语言学习系统,其特征在于:还包括人机对话模块,其通过在游戏中预设语音问题或文字问题,用户根据游戏中的语音问题或文字问题进行语音回答和发出语音信号,并通过指令匹配模块进行调用对应的游戏操作指令以及通过指令控制模块执行对应的游戏操作。